Pune , Jan. 8 Kharadi, in Pune has become the first SEZ (special economic zone) to go online. VSNL (Videsh Sanchar Nigam Ltd) is the first entrant into the SEZ. According to Mr Atul Chordia, Managing Director, Panchshil Realty, states that it is the first notified SEZ in the country, which is going online. Talking to presspersons, Mr John Hayduk, Chief Technology Officer, Senior Vice-President, Operations, Engineering, VSNL International, said the project is located at EON Free Zone in the MIDC (Maharashtra Industrial Development Corporation) Knowledge Park in Kharadi.
EON free zone
Currently, the EON free zone houses an incubation centre for start-ups, which can cater to up to 1,000 people. VSNL has taken up 200 seats and Eaton 400 seats. Eaton is the next entrant into this facility and would be setting up the global engineering design centre and has already taken up space of 1,30,000 sq ft. Mr John said the entire facility, of about 87,000 sq ft., earmarked for VSNL would be ready by June 2007 and would initially have about 150 people. It would ramp it up to 450 within the next 12 to 18 months, he said.
